Output d3122f678c5b9204b0814a2313e7bfeb8b9a056a010c76eafca1ef5d2efd367e:1

value
2758610
script pubkey
OP_0 OP_PUSHBYTES_32 c1af86b6d82efd8e6f1959eac47cf8cc0c6375d1e4e2aec97dea2fc377884d8d
address
bc1qcxhcddkc9m7cumcet84vgl8cesxxxaw3un32ajtaaghuxaugfkxsl439w3
transaction
d3122f678c5b9204b0814a2313e7bfeb8b9a056a010c76eafca1ef5d2efd367e
spent
true